Skip to content
Filippi's Pizza Grotto Imperial Beach

Filippi's Pizza Grotto Imperial Beach

4.7 x (1,500+)262.1 miPizzaAmericanItalian$Info

x Delivery unavailable

285 Palm Ave

Search